Tank Day 2006 - Museum of Military Technology - Lesany, Prague

Every year the Museum of Military Technology arranges a "Tank Day" when the museum literally opens its gates - free entry and free parking. An estimated 25-30.000 visitors came this beautiful August Saturday to be thrilled by the spectacular vehicle displays, enjoy the well made museum halls or simply stroll in the marvellous surroundings - the museum is wonderfully located on a woodland slope.

Tankette AH-IV-S (Swedish designation m/37) and LT-38 (also used in Sweden as m/41).
Hetzer
The tank destroyer Hetzer, uses the LT-38 chassi.
T34-85
T34-85, produced at the end of the war, used in many countries into the 1990's

Czech upgrade of the T72, designated T72M4.
